Output e92b3004f22e81cf1dbcaf30122b280e79bcd53216bfb180eae76af172467e7e:0

value
1066793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65290c6cad68bd90bf0ce331599537649b193352 OP_EQUAL
address
3AuuM29xHt6wrvDi2qQUREqPWGWMfRBLCB
transaction
e92b3004f22e81cf1dbcaf30122b280e79bcd53216bfb180eae76af172467e7e
confirmations
151709
spent
true